Player class for Galaxy Garden

| package com.halfcut.galaxygarden.level.object.entity.player; | |
| import com.badlogic.gdx.Gdx; | |
| import com.badlogic.gdx.audio.Sound; | |
| import com.badlogic.gdx.graphics.g2d.Sprite; | |
| import com.badlogic.gdx.graphics.g2d.SpriteBatch; | |
| import com.badlogic.gdx.graphics.glutils.ShapeRenderer; | |
| import com.badlogic.gdx.math.Intersector; | |
| import com.badlogic.gdx.math.Vector2; | |
| import com.halfcut.galaxygarden.level.object.animation.Animation; | |
| import com.halfcut.galaxygarden.assets.Assets; | |
| import com.halfcut.galaxygarden.level.object.entity.Entity; | |
| import com.halfcut.galaxygarden.level.object.entity.enemy.EnemyHunter; | |
| import com.halfcut.galaxygarden.level.object.weapon.player.*; | |
| import com.halfcut.galaxygarden.screen.game.GameScreen; | |
| import com.halfcut.galaxygarden.util.Shader; | |
| import com.halfcut.galaxygarden.util.Tween; | |
| import com.halfcut.galaxygarden.level.object.entity.interactive.Chest; | |
| import com.halfcut.galaxygarden.level.object.entity.interactive.Valve; | |
| import com.halfcut.galaxygarden.level.object.entity.misc.Terminal; | |
| import com.halfcut.galaxygarden.level.object.entity.particle.Particle; | |
| import com.halfcut.galaxygarden.level.object.entity.particle.ParticleDust; | |
| import com.halfcut.galaxygarden.input.InputController; | |
| import com.halfcut.galaxygarden.input.KeyboardInputController; | |
| import com.halfcut.galaxygarden.level.map.TileCollisionModule; | |
| import com.halfcut.galaxygarden.level.Level; | |
| import com.halfcut.galaxygarden.storage.Settings; | |
| import com.halfcut.galaxygarden.util.*; | |
| import java.util.List; | |
| import static com.halfcut.galaxygarden.util.Const.DELTA_SCALE; | |
| /** | |
| * @author halfcutdev | |
| * @since 06/09/2017 | |
| */ | |
| public class Player extends Entity { | |
| static final public int WIDTH = 6; | |
| static final public int HEIGHT = 10; | |
| static final private float MOVE_SPEED = 1.4f; | |
| static final private float SPRINT_SPEED = 2.4f; | |
| static final private float ACC = 0.1f; | |
| static final private float DEC = 0.2f; | |
| static final private float FALL_SPEED = 0.15f; | |
| static final private float TERMINAL_VELOCITY = -2.8f; | |
| static final private float WALL_SLIDE_SPEED = -0.56f; | |
| static final private float JUMP_HEIGHT = 2.45f; | |
| static final private float WALL_JUMP_HEIGHT = 3.0f; | |
| static final private float WALL_JUMP_DISTANCE = 1.6f; | |
| static final private float HORIZONTAL_KNOCKBACK = 3.0f; | |
| static final private float VERTICAL_KNOCKBACK = 2.0f; | |
| // Movement. | |
| private float moveSpeed = 1.0f; | |
| protected TileCollisionModule collision; | |
| // Input. | |
| private InputController input; | |
| private boolean left; | |
| private boolean right; | |
| private boolean fired; | |
| private boolean firedprev; | |
| // Weapon. | |
| private WeaponPlayer weapon; | |
| private PlayerObservable playerObservable; | |
| // Animation. | |
| static final private int[] N_FRAMES = { 1, 1, 9, 9 }; | |
| static final private int A_STAND = 0; | |
| static final private int A_JUMP = 1; | |
| static final private int A_WALK_FORWARDS = 2; | |
| static final private int A_WALK_BACKWARDS = 3; | |
| // Sprite. | |
| static final private int HEAD_X_OFFSET = 0; | |
| static final private int HEAD_Y_OFFSET = 3; | |
| static final private int HEAD_WIDTH = 9; | |
| static final private int HEAD_HEIGHT = 9; | |
| static final private int LEG_WIDTH = 9; | |
| static final private int LEG_HEIGHT = 12; | |
| private Sprite head; | |
| private Sprite[] heads; | |
| private Sprite[][] sprites; | |
| private Animation animation; | |
| private int currentAnimation; | |
| private boolean direction; // true/false = left/right | |
| // Wall sliding. | |
| static final private int MID_AIR_WALLJUMP_DELAY = 300; | |
| private boolean wallslideLeft; | |
| private boolean wallslideRight; | |
| private Timer wallslideParticleTimer = new Timer(75, true); | |
| private Timer walljumpInputDelay = new Timer(20, false); | |
| private boolean justWallJumped; | |
| private boolean canMidAirWalljumpLeft; | |
| private boolean canMidAirWalljumpRight; | |
| private Timer midAirWalljumpTimer; | |
| // Interaction. | |
| private boolean inputEnabled; | |
| private Sprite interact; | |
| private boolean nextToInteractive; | |
| // Health. | |
| private int hearts = 2; | |
| private int health; | |
| private boolean invincible; | |
| private Timer invincibleTimer; | |
| private boolean flashing; | |
| private Timer damageFlashTimer; | |
| // Fading in/out. | |
| static final private int FADE_DURATION = 1500; | |
| private enum Dir { IN, OUT, NONE } | |
| private Dir dir; | |
| private Timer fadeTimer; | |
| private Vector2 blackholePosition; | |
| private boolean fadedOut; | |
| // SFX. | |
| private Sound sfxSpawn = Assets.get().getSFX("sfx/mp3/blackhole.mp3"); | |
| private Sound sfxLand = Assets.get().getSFX("sfx/mp3/land3.mp3"); | |
| private Sound sfxHurt = Assets.get().getSFX("sfx/mp3/hurt1.mp3"); | |
| private Sound sfxDead = Assets.get().getSFX("sfx/mp3/dead.mp3"); | |
| // Constructor. | |
| public Player(Level level, float x, float y) { | |
| super(level, x, y, WIDTH, HEIGHT); | |
| collision = new TileCollisionModule(this, level.getTileMap()); | |
| // Init weapon. | |
| // weapon = new WeaponShotgun(level, this); | |
| // weapon = new WeaponRifle(level, this); | |
| weapon = new WeaponPistol(level, this); | |
| playerObservable = new PlayerObservable(level.getHud(), this); | |
| interact = Assets.get().getAtlas().createSprite("entity/interact_bubble"); | |
| if(!level.isDemo()) { | |
| this.input = new KeyboardInputController(((GameScreen) level.getScreen())); | |
| } | |
| midAirWalljumpTimer = new Timer(MID_AIR_WALLJUMP_DELAY, false); | |
| setDevColour(Palette.GLADE); | |
| // Sprite. | |
| heads = Util.loadCharacterHeads("entity/player_heads", HEAD_WIDTH, HEAD_HEIGHT); | |
| head = heads[0]; | |
| sprites = Util.loadSpritesheet("entity/player_legs", N_FRAMES, LEG_WIDTH, LEG_HEIGHT); | |
| animation = new Animation(sprites[0], 60); | |
| // Health. | |
| health = 2 * hearts; | |
| invincibleTimer = new Timer(2000, false); | |
| damageFlashTimer = new Timer(150, false); | |
| // Fade. | |
| fadeTimer = new Timer(FADE_DURATION, false); | |
| fadeIn(); | |
| } | |
| // Update. | |
| @Override | |
| public boolean update(float delta) { | |
| handleInput(delta); | |
| handleMovement(delta); | |
| handleSprites(delta); | |
| handleFading(delta); | |
| if(weapon.update(delta)) { | |
| weapon = new WeaponPistol(level, this); | |
| playerObservable.broadcastWeaponChange("PLAYER_OUT_OF_AMMO"); | |
| } | |
| if(wallslideLeft || wallslideRight) { | |
| if(wallslideParticleTimer.tick(delta)) { | |
| emitDustParticle(); | |
| } | |
| } | |
| if(invincibleTimer.tick(delta)) { | |
| invincibleTimer.reset(); | |
| invincible = false; | |
| } | |
| if(damageFlashTimer.tick(delta)) { | |
| damageFlashTimer.stop(); | |
| damageFlashTimer.reset(); | |
| flashing = false; | |
| } | |
| return remove; | |
| } | |
| private void handleInput(float delta) { | |
| if(inputEnabled && dir == Dir.NONE) { | |
| direction = (level.mouseWorldPos().x < getCenter().x); | |
| handleWallJumping(delta); | |
| handleWeapon(); | |
| handleInteraction(); | |
| } else { | |
| nextToInteractive = false; | |
| } | |
| } | |
| private void handleMovement(float delta) { | |
| if(dir == Dir.NONE) { | |
| // Walking | |
| left = input.left(); | |
| right = input.right(); | |
| if(!justWallJumped) { | |
| if(left && right) { | |
| vel.x += (0 - vel.x) * DEC * delta * DELTA_SCALE; | |
| if(collision.onGround()) setAnimation(A_STAND); | |
| } else if(left){ | |
| vel.x += (-MOVE_SPEED * moveSpeed - vel.x) * ACC * delta * DELTA_SCALE; | |
| if(collision.onGround()) { | |
| setAnimation((isFacingLeft()) ? A_WALK_FORWARDS : A_WALK_BACKWARDS); | |
| } | |
| } else if(right) { | |
| vel.x += ( MOVE_SPEED * moveSpeed - vel.x) * ACC * delta * DELTA_SCALE; | |
| if(collision.onGround()) { | |
| setAnimation((isFacingLeft()) ? A_WALK_BACKWARDS : A_WALK_FORWARDS); | |
| } | |
| } else { | |
| vel.x += (0 - vel.x) * DEC * delta * DELTA_SCALE; | |
| if(collision.onGround()) setAnimation(A_STAND); | |
| } | |
| } else { | |
| if (walljumpInputDelay.tick(delta)) { | |
| walljumpInputDelay.stop(); | |
| justWallJumped = false; | |
| } | |
| } | |
| // Jumping | |
| if(collision.onGround() && input.jump() ) { | |
| vel.y = JUMP_HEIGHT; | |
| } | |
| // Gravity | |
| vel.y -= FALL_SPEED * delta * DELTA_SCALE * moveSpeed; | |
| float maxFallSpeed = TERMINAL_VELOCITY; | |
| // If wall sliding | |
| if(((collision.collidingLeft() && left) || (collision.collidingRight() && right))) { | |
| maxFallSpeed = (WALL_SLIDE_SPEED * moveSpeed); | |
| vel.y += (maxFallSpeed - vel.y) * 0.025 * delta * DELTA_SCALE; | |
| } | |
| if(vel.y < maxFallSpeed * moveSpeed) { | |
| vel.y = maxFallSpeed; | |
| } | |
| collision.update(delta); | |
| if(collision.justLanded()) { | |
| emitLandingParticle(); | |
| } | |
| input.update(delta); | |
| } | |
| } | |
| private void handleSprites(float delta) { | |
| if(dir == Dir.NONE) { | |
| animation.getCurrentSprite().setRotation(0); | |
| animation.getCurrentSprite().setScale(1); | |
| head.setRotation(0); | |
| head.setScale(1); | |
| } | |
| // legs | |
| animation.update(delta); | |
| animation.getCurrentSprite().setPosition(pos.x, pos.y); | |
| animation.getCurrentSprite().setFlip(isFacingLeft(), false); | |
| // head | |
| Vector2 mpos = level.mouseWorldPos(); | |
| if (mpos.y < pos.y - 10) head = heads[2]; | |
| else if (mpos.y > pos.y + height + 10) head = heads[1]; | |
| else head = heads[0]; | |
| head.setPosition(pos.x + HEAD_X_OFFSET, pos.y + HEAD_Y_OFFSET); | |
| head.setFlip(isFacingLeft(), false); | |
| interact.setPosition(pos.x + width + 1, pos.y + height + 1); | |
| } | |
| private void handleFading(float delta) { | |
| if(dir == Dir.IN) { | |
| if(fadeTimer.tick(delta)) { | |
| dir = Dir.NONE; | |
| fadeTimer.stop(); | |
| fadeTimer.setElapsed(fadeTimer.getDelay()); | |
| theta = 0; | |
| } else { | |
| float tween = Tween.cubicOut(fadeTimer.percent(), 0, 1, 1); | |
| theta = (float) Math.toDegrees((1 - tween) * 720); | |
| head.setScale(fadeTimer.percent()); | |
| head.setRotation(theta); | |
| animation.getCurrentSprite().setScale(fadeTimer.percent()); | |
| animation.getCurrentSprite().setRotation(theta); | |
| weapon.getSprite().setRotation(theta); | |
| weapon.getSprite().setScale(fadeTimer.percent()); | |
| } | |
| } | |
| if(dir == Dir.OUT) { | |
| if(fadeTimer.tick(delta)) { | |
| fadeTimer.stop(); | |
| fadeTimer.setElapsed(fadeTimer.getDelay()); | |
| theta = 0; | |
| fadedOut = true; | |
| } else { | |
| float tween = Tween.cubicIn(fadeTimer.percent(), 0, 1, 1); | |
| theta = (float) Math.toDegrees((tween) * 360); | |
| pos.x += (blackholePosition.x - pos.x) * 0.1 * delta * DELTA_SCALE; | |
| pos.y += (blackholePosition.y - pos.y) * 0.1 * delta * DELTA_SCALE; | |
| head.setScale(1 - fadeTimer.percent()); | |
| head.setRotation(theta); | |
| animation.getCurrentSprite().setScale(1 - fadeTimer.percent()); | |
| animation.getCurrentSprite().setRotation(theta); | |
| weapon.getSprite().setRotation(theta); | |
| weapon.getSprite().setScale(1 - fadeTimer.percent()); | |
| } | |
| } | |
| } | |
| private void handleWeapon() { | |
| firedprev = fired; | |
| fired = input.firing(); | |
| if(fired && weapon.canFire()) weapon.fire(); | |
| } | |
| private void handleInteraction() { | |
| // Activating valves. | |
| List<Valve> valves = level.getValves(); | |
| nextToInteractive = false; | |
| for(Valve valve : valves) { | |
| if(Intersector.overlapConvexPolygons(hitbox, valve.hitbox)) { | |
| nextToInteractive = !valve.isActivated(); | |
| if(input.justActivated()) { | |
| valve.interact(); | |
| if(level.allSprinklersActivated()) level.openBlackhole(); | |
| break; | |
| } | |
| } | |
| } | |
| // Opening chests. | |
| List<Chest> chests = level.getChests(); | |
| for(Chest chest : chests) { | |
| if(Intersector.overlapConvexPolygons(hitbox, chest.hitbox)) { | |
| nextToInteractive = !chest.isOpen(); | |
| if(input.justActivated()) { | |
| chest.interact(); | |
| break; | |
| } | |
| } | |
| } | |
| // Activating terminals. | |
| List<Terminal> terminals = level.getTerminals(); | |
| for(Terminal terminal : terminals) { | |
| if(Intersector.overlapConvexPolygons(hitbox, terminal.hitbox)) { | |
| nextToInteractive = true; | |
| if(input.justActivated()) { | |
| terminal.interact(); | |
| break; | |
| } | |
| } | |
| } | |
| } | |
| private void handleWallJumping(float delta) { | |
| // wall jumping | |
| // | |
| if(!collision.onGround()) { | |
| if(collision.justCollidedLeft() || collision.justCollidedRight()){ | |
| float pitch = (float) (0.5f + (Math.random() - 0.5f) * 0.2f); | |
| sfxLand.play(Settings.sfxVolume * 0.1f, pitch, 0.5f); | |
| midAirWalljumpTimer.reset(); | |
| midAirWalljumpTimer.start(); | |
| } else { | |
| wallslideLeft = false; | |
| wallslideRight = false; | |
| } | |
| // wall jumping left side | |
| wallslideLeft = collision.collidingLeft(); | |
| if(wallslideLeft) { | |
| canMidAirWalljumpLeft = true; | |
| midAirWalljumpTimer.start(); | |
| midAirWalljumpTimer.reset(); | |
| if(input.jump()) { | |
| wallJumpRight(); | |
| } | |
| } else { | |
| if(canMidAirWalljumpLeft) { | |
| if(midAirWalljumpTimer.tick(delta)) { | |
| canMidAirWalljumpLeft = false; | |
| midAirWalljumpTimer.stop(); | |
| midAirWalljumpTimer.reset(); | |
| } | |
| if(right && input.jump()) { | |
| wallJumpRight(); | |
| } | |
| } | |
| } | |
| wallslideRight = collision.collidingRight(); | |
| if(wallslideRight) { | |
| canMidAirWalljumpRight = true; | |
| midAirWalljumpTimer.start(); | |
| midAirWalljumpTimer.reset(); | |
| if(input.jump()) { | |
| wallJumpLeft(); | |
| } | |
| } else { | |
| if(canMidAirWalljumpRight) { | |
| if(midAirWalljumpTimer.tick(delta)) { | |
| canMidAirWalljumpRight = false; | |
| midAirWalljumpTimer.stop(); | |
| midAirWalljumpTimer.reset(); | |
| } | |
| if(left && input.jump()) { | |
| wallJumpLeft(); | |
| } | |
| } | |
| } | |
| setAnimation(A_JUMP); | |
| } else { | |
| wallslideLeft = false; | |
| wallslideRight = false; | |
| } | |
| if(canMidAirWalljumpLeft || canMidAirWalljumpRight) { | |
| if(midAirWalljumpTimer.tick(delta)) { | |
| canMidAirWalljumpLeft = false; | |
| canMidAirWalljumpRight = false; | |
| midAirWalljumpTimer.reset(); | |
| midAirWalljumpTimer.stop(); | |
| } | |
| } | |
| if(!collision.collidingLeft()) wallslideLeft = false; | |
| if(!collision.collidingRight()) wallslideRight = false; | |
| } | |
| private void wallJumpLeft() { | |
| vel.y = WALL_JUMP_HEIGHT; | |
| vel.x = -WALL_JUMP_DISTANCE; | |
| emitWallJumpParticle(); | |
| justWallJumped = true; | |
| walljumpInputDelay.reset(); | |
| walljumpInputDelay.start(); | |
| midAirWalljumpTimer.reset(); | |
| midAirWalljumpTimer.stop(); | |
| canMidAirWalljumpRight = false; | |
| } | |
| private void wallJumpRight() { | |
| vel.y = WALL_JUMP_HEIGHT; | |
| vel.x = WALL_JUMP_DISTANCE; | |
| emitWallJumpParticle(); | |
| justWallJumped = true; | |
| walljumpInputDelay.reset(); | |
| walljumpInputDelay.start(); | |
| midAirWalljumpTimer.reset(); | |
| midAirWalljumpTimer.stop(); | |
| canMidAirWalljumpLeft = false; | |
| } | |
| // Other. | |
| @Override | |
| public void draw(ShapeBatch sb, ShapeRenderer sr) { | |
| sb.setShader((flashing) ? Shader._WHITE : Shader._DEFAULT); | |
| if(nextToInteractive) interact.draw(sb); | |
| animation.getCurrentSprite().draw(sb); | |
| head.draw(sb); | |
| sb.setShader(Shader._DEFAULT); | |
| weapon.draw(sb, sr); | |
| super.draw(sb, sr); | |
| } | |
| private void setAnimation(int index) { | |
| if(index < 0 || index >= N_FRAMES.length) { | |
| System.err.println("[player] invalid animation index"); | |
| return; | |
| } | |
| if(index != currentAnimation) { | |
| currentAnimation = index; | |
| animation.setFrames(sprites[index]); | |
| } | |
| } | |
| @Override | |
| public boolean hit(Entity entity) { | |
| if(entity instanceof EnemyHunter) { | |
| health -= 4; | |
| } | |
| if(!invincible) { | |
| sfxHurt.play(Settings.sfxVolume * 0.5f); | |
| level.screenshake(3, 300); | |
| level.getHud().showHealth(); | |
| health--; | |
| invincible = true; | |
| invincibleTimer.reset(); | |
| invincibleTimer.start(); | |
| damageFlashTimer.start(); | |
| flashing = true; | |
| if(entity != null) { | |
| Vector2 diff = new Vector2( | |
| (pos.x + width / 2) - (entity.pos.x + width / 2), | |
| (pos.y + height / 2) - (entity.pos.y + height / 2) | |
| ); | |
| float theta = (float) Math.atan2(diff.y, diff.x); | |
| vel.x = (float) (Math.cos(theta) * HORIZONTAL_KNOCKBACK); | |
| vel.y = (float) (Math.sin(theta) * VERTICAL_KNOCKBACK); | |
| } | |
| } | |
| if(health <= 0) { | |
| level.screenshake(3, 800); | |
| sfxDead.play(Settings.sfxVolume * 0.5f); | |
| } | |
| return health <= 0; | |
| } | |
| @Override | |
| public boolean hit(float wx, float wy) { | |
| if(!invincible) { | |
| health--; | |
| sfxHurt.play(Settings.sfxVolume * 0.5f); | |
| level.screenshake(3, 300); | |
| level.getHud().showHealth(); | |
| invincible = true; | |
| invincibleTimer.reset(); | |
| invincibleTimer.start(); | |
| damageFlashTimer.start(); | |
| flashing = true; | |
| if(health <= 0) { | |
| level.screenshake(3, 800); | |
| sfxDead.play(Settings.sfxVolume * 0.5f); | |
| } | |
| float dx = wx - getCenter().x; | |
| float dy = getCenter().y - wy; | |
| float theta = (float) ((float) Math.atan2(dx, dy) + Math.PI / 2); | |
| vel.x += (float) (Math.cos(theta) * HORIZONTAL_KNOCKBACK); | |
| vel.y += (float) (Math.sin(theta) * VERTICAL_KNOCKBACK); | |
| } | |
| return health <= 0; | |
| } | |
| // Particle | |
| private void emitDustParticle() { | |
| float size = (float) (1 + Math.random() * 3); | |
| float x = 0; | |
| float y = pos.y + height / 2; | |
| if(wallslideLeft) x = pos.x; | |
| if(wallslideRight) x = pos.x+width; | |
| x += (float) (Math.random() - 0.5f) * 3; | |
| Particle p = new ParticleDust(level, x, y, size); | |
| level.addParticle(p); | |
| } | |
| private void emitWallJumpParticle() { | |
| for(int i=0; i<10; i++) { | |
| float size = (float) (1 + Math.random() * 2); | |
| float x = 0; | |
| float y = pos.y + height / 2; | |
| if(wallslideLeft) x = pos.x; | |
| if(wallslideRight) x = pos.x+width; | |
| float dx = (float) (Math.random() * 0.1f); | |
| float dy = (float) (Math.random() - 0.5f) * 0.5f; | |
| if(wallslideRight) dx *= -1; | |
| Particle p = new ParticleDust(level, x, y, dx, dy, size); | |
| level.addParticle(p); | |
| } | |
| } | |
| private void emitLandingParticle() { | |
| for(int i=0; i<10; i++) { | |
| float size = (float) (1 + Math.random() * 2); | |
| float x = pos.x + width / 2; | |
| float y = pos.y; | |
| float dx = (float) (Math.random() - 0.5f) * 0.5f; | |
| float dy = (float) (Math.random() * 0.1f); | |
| Particle p = new ParticleDust(level, x, y, dx, dy, size); | |
| level.addParticle(p); | |
| } | |
| float pitch = (float) (0.5f + (Math.random() - 0.5f) * 0.2f); | |
| sfxLand.play(Settings.sfxVolume * 0.1f, pitch, 0.5f); | |
| } | |
| // Fading. | |
| public void fadeIn() { | |
| if(dir != Dir.IN) { | |
| dir = Dir.IN; | |
| fadeTimer.reset(); | |
| fadeTimer.start(); | |
| } | |
| } | |
| public void fadeOut(Vector2 blackholePosition) { | |
| if(dir != Dir.OUT) { | |
| this.blackholePosition = blackholePosition.cpy(); | |
| dir = Dir.OUT; | |
| fadeTimer.reset(); | |
| fadeTimer.start(); | |
| sfxSpawn.play(Settings.sfxVolume * 0.5f); | |
| } | |
| } | |
| public boolean hasFadedIn() { | |
| return dir == Dir.NONE; | |
| } | |
| public boolean hasFadedOut() { | |
| return fadedOut; | |
| } | |
| // Getters and setters. | |
| public int getHearts() { | |
| return hearts; | |
| } | |
| public int getHealth() { | |
| return health; | |
| } | |
| public void setHealth(int health) { | |
| this.health = health; | |
| } | |
| public boolean isFacingLeft() { | |
| return direction; | |
| } | |
| public boolean isDead() { | |
| return health <= 0; | |
| } | |
| public void enableInput() { | |
| inputEnabled = true; | |
| input = new KeyboardInputController(((GameScreen) level.getScreen())); | |
| input.enable(); | |
| input.enablePause(); | |
| Gdx.input.setInputProcessor(input); | |
| } | |
| public void disableInput() { | |
| this.inputEnabled = false; | |
| } | |
| public boolean justFired() { | |
| return fired; | |
| } | |
| public boolean justFiredPrev() { | |
| return firedprev; | |
| } | |
| public void setWeapon(WeaponPlayer weapon) { | |
| this.weapon = weapon; | |
| } | |
| public WeaponPlayer getWeapon() { | |
| return weapon; | |
| } | |
| public void enablePause() { | |
| input.enablePause(); | |
| } | |
| public void disablePause() { | |
| input.disablePause(); | |
| } | |
| public PlayerObservable getPlayerObservable() { | |
| return playerObservable; | |
| } | |
| } |
